Я хотел бы взять снимок своей базы данных, внести некоторые изменения и затем использовать дб, сравнивают функциональность для идентификации изменений, и кто знает, возможно, даже генерируйте сценарии для внесения изменения.
Я хотел бы избежать необходимости копировать текущий дб и восстанавливать его как отдельный дб только, чтобы иметь "перед" снимком. Я предполагаю, что не должен иметь к.
Obsviously, я невежествен о проектах дб и надеюсь быть указанным в правильном направлении.
ty!
На машине, на которой вы будете генерировать файл схемы, сделайте следующее: Скачайте Microsoft SQL Server Compact 3.5 Service Pack 2 для Windows Desktop. Сначала установите 32-битную версию, затем 64-битную (если ваш сервер 64-битный)
Скопируйте файлы в (Program Files\Microsoft Visual Studio 10.0\VSTSDB\Deploy) на машину, на которой вы будете запускать VSDBCMD.EXE, игнорируйте файлы CE в шаге 2, вы уже установили их при установке Compact SQL выше.
Прочитайте и поймите Command-Line Reference для VSDBCMD.EXE http://msdn.microsoft.com/en-us/library/dd193283.aspx
Сгенерируйте файл dbschema, выполнив следующее из командной строки: VSDBCMD /a:import /cs: "DbConnectionString" /dsp:SQL /ModelFile: outputfilname.dbschema